Ladybug6
Ladybug6 is the leading high-resolution camera designed to capture 360-degree spherical images from moving platforms in all-weather conditions. Its industrial grade design and out-of-the-box factory calibration produces 73.6 Megapixel (MP) images with pixel values that are spatially accurate within +/- 2 mm at 10-meter distance. As the newest member of our field-proven Ladybug series, the Ladybug6 builds on our machine vision heritage with increased image resolution, enhanced on-board processing, and robust IP67-rated connectors. Support for additional Global Navigation Satellite Systems and advanced APIs, combined with hardware inputs, enable precise camera settings and trigger control. Customer applications include panoramic street image production, road surveying, asset inspection, feature extraction for HD map generation among several others. Spinnaker SDK
The Spinnaker SDK is FLIR’s next generation GenICam3 API library built for machine vision developers. It features an intuitive GUI called SpinView, rich example code, and comprehensive documentation designed to help you build your application faster. The Spinnaker SDK supports FLIR and Dalsa USB3, GigE, 5GigE, and most 10GigE area scan cameras.
Supported platforms: Windows / Linux Ubuntu / Linux ARM / MacOS -

Quartet Embedded Solutions for TX2
Quartet Carrier Board for TX2 enables easy integration and simultaneous streaming of up to 4 x USB3 board-level cameras at full bandwidth. This custom carrier board provides a fully integrated SOM design which optimizes size and cost by eliminating the need for peripheral hardware and host systems. By offering 4x TF38 connectors and dedicated USB3 host controllers per port, systems designers can now easily integrate multiple fully featured machine vision board-level cameras into their embedded vision systems.
